<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 10pt; COLOR: blue; FONT-FAMILY: 'Arial','sans-serif'">
Turns out that "volunteers" working without remuneration are not "employees"
of the GC under comp law. Mea culpa. See, Fla. Stat. s.
440.02(15)(d)6 (person who does not receive remuneration for services is
presumed a "volunteer" which is defined not to be an "employee" for ch.
440 WC purposes). So, the volunteer Church workforce will not have
claims against the GC's WC policy but will have claims, if injured, against
GC's GL policy (unless excluded under the GL policy). </SPAN><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"> <o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 10pt; COLOR: blue; FONT-FAMILY: 'Arial','sans-serif'">
Fla. Stats. ss. 440.09 and 440.10 mandate (absent statutory
exemption) that the employer (GC) provide WC benefits to injured
employees. Though I invite others to cite to statutory or common law
authority permitting advance releases from BI claims in the
employment context, it would appear from the mandatory statutory language and
public policy grounds that such would not be enforceable in the employment
context.</SPAN><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"> <o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 10pt; COLOR: blue; FONT-FAMILY: 'Arial','sans-serif'">
Due to these volunteers not being ch. 440 employees and not subject to WC
coverage, the caselaw David cited may apply and be enforceable to permit
advance waivers of BI claims.</SPAN><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>

<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 10pt; COLOR: blue; FONT-FAMILY: 'Arial','sans-serif'">
Injured workers, volunteer or otherwise, will likely have recourse against the
GC's Workers Comp policy as the statutory employer of record. Not an
expert on comp law, but that is my understanding. As the GC of record,
GC's GL policy will also be exposed to claims for both third party BI and PD
claims.</SPAN><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"> <o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>
<P class=MsoNormal><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 10pt; COLOR: blue; FONT-FAMILY: 'Arial','sans-serif'"> I
am not sure a worker, volunteer or otherwise, can enforceably
release in advance claims for jobsite injuries. If that were the case, I
suspect all kinds of employers would extract such concessions from their
employees or laborers. I would suggest the GC get a (725.06
compliant) indemnity and hold harmless agreement from the Church itself
which is the entity actually benefitting from everyone's volunteering and the
entity likely best able to respond to an actual claim for indemnity from the
GC.</SPAN><SPAN style="FONT-SIZE: 12pt; FONT-FAMILY: 'Times New Roman','serif'"><o:p></o:p></SPAN></P>

<P class=MsoNormal style="MARGIN-LEFT: 0.5in">A church owner wants to use
“volunteers” from the congregation to do much of the labor on a
renovation. A GC will be paid to pull permits and actually supervise and
direct the work (not just pull permits and disappear.) GC is concerned
about liability for these volunteers if they are injured on the job and would
like to address it as much as possible contractually and/or with
waivers/releases signed by the volunteers. <o:p></o:p></P>
